Helen is a city in White County, Georgia, US, located in the Blue Ridge Mountains, known for its Bavarian-style architecture and alpine setting. The city was founded in the late 1800s as a summer resort destination and remains a popular tourist destination today.

Visitors to Helen can enjoy activities such as hiking, fishing, tubing, and shopping in the downtown area. Several festivals and events are held in Helen throughout the year, including Oktoberfest, which is held in the fall and features traditional German food, music, and entertainment. Valhalla Resort Hotel

Location: 688 Bahn Innsbruck, Helen, GA  

The Valhalla Resort Hotel, surrounded by the Blue Ridge Mountains, is the epitome of luxury and refinement. The resort enjoys a prime location above the Innsbruck Golf Club, surrounded by spectacular mountain views. 

Suites are spacious and modern and come with a full range of amenities. Choose from the Deluxe King Suite, Deluxe ADA King Suite, Penthouse King Suite, or Presidential Suite. Valhalla also offers bungalows, a private villa, and a townhome for the ultimate comfort.

The Valhalla Resort is a treat for outdoor enthusiasts, with tennis courts, a 0.75-mile hiking trail, and a guided safari showing Georgia wildlife in its native habitat. Valhalla is also a golf resort and has a stunning golf course as well as its own Golf Academy, headed by PGA pro Mike McCall. He offers group and private lessons and brings over 20 years of teaching experience helping people sharpen their golf swing. You can play 9 or 18 holes, and memberships are also available.

Valhalla’s spa is also a luxurious treat. From massages to energy work to body treatment, they have it all. Couples are welcome here too, and there are packages made just for couples looking for a relaxing day together. Their Solasta Signature Experience is 150 minutes, with a hot river stone massage, a foot massage and scrub, and a glass of wine from the spa wine list for the grand finale.

Black Forest Bed and Breakfast

Location: 8902 N Main St Helen, GA 30545

Located in the scenic town of Alpine Helen, the Black Forest Bed and Breakfast lies at the base of the Blue Ridge Mountains in North Georgia.

The bed and breakfast is an excellent lodging choice featuring snug rooms, expansive suites, and delightful cabins. All rooms are equipped with a private bathroom, cable TV, and free WiFi. Some rooms also have spa baths, fireplaces, private balconies, or patios.

If you’re looking for a romantic getaway, the Black Forest Bed and Breakfast offers luxury-themed cabins behind the B&B Main House. These cabins provide decks with panoramic mountain views, outdoor swings, and lovely pine cathedral ceilings, in addition to their selection of rooms and suites.

Conveniently located on Main Street, you’ll find many shops, restaurants, the Oktoberfest Festhalle, and a host of local attractions within walking distance. These attractions include Smithgall Woods Conservation Area, The Willows Pottery, Unicoi State Park, and the Chattahoochee Ruby Mines. 

Don’t miss the chance to enjoy some local shrimp favorites at nearby restaurants like Bigg Daddys Restaurant and Tavern, Bodensee Restaurant, or Cowboys & Angels Restaurant and Bar. It is also close to several outdoor recreation opportunities, such as hiking and fishing.

Hampton Inn Helen

Location: 147 Unicoi Street, Helen, GA, 30545  

The Hampton Inn Helen, located in the center of Helen’s Bavarian Village, provides a lovely vacation amid North Georgia’s scenic countryside. And they’re not just any Hampton Inn – this one will transport you straight to Germany!

You can choose from a variety of room types featuring a King-sized bed, fireplace, and a soothing spa bathtub. Each room has thoughtful facilities such as a coffee maker, mini fridge, Heat/AC, microwave, and cable TVs to provide a comfortable stay. In addition, the hotel has an appealing outdoor pool and a well-equipped fitness room.

The hotel’s location near the Chattahoochee River provides easy access to the main street attractions. Cool River Tubing, Outpost Gold & Gem Mining, and The Antique Car & Buggy Museum are all less than a mile away.

The Alpine Carriage Company is conveniently located across the street and offers thrilling horse-drawn carriage excursions through Helen for only $10 per person. Chattahoochee Stables lies 4 miles away for those looking for a more immersive equine experience, offering scenic horseback riding tours along the river for $60 per person.

Country Inn & Suites by Radisson **Best Budget

Location: 877 Edelweiss Strasse, Helen, GA 30545

The Country Inn & Suites is the best budget hotel in the area. Actually, their price point is similar to SureStay and Red Roof Inn, which we’ll talk about below, but they are much more highly rated. They are also in a great location, just behind South Main Street, where a lot of the action is. Amenities include a pool, free breakfast, free wifi, and a fitness center.

Overall, they have maintained a 4.5/5 review on TripAdvisor, with over 1,100 reviews and counting. That is just plain impressive, and those types of reviews are something you usually only see with much more expensive, luxury hotels. They’ve also got an 8.2/10 on Expedia, with over 1,000 reviews.

One thing to note is their pet policy. TripAdvisor lists it as pet-friendly, but this is not true. I checked the hotel website and they state that pets are not allowed here.

Avoid: Hofbrau Riverfront Hotel

Location: 8949 North Main Street, Helen, GA

Hofbrau Riverfront Hotel, located in Alpine Helen, Georgia, offers 35 rooms with microwaves, refrigerators, free WiFi, and flat-screen TVs. The hotel has an outdoor seasonal pool, a 24-hour front desk, and free self-parking. They offer basic air-conditioned rooms similar in design to most budget hotels.

There is also an on-site restaurant, Hofbrauhaus Restaurant. Nearby local attractions include the Yonah Mountain Vineyards and Chattahoochee River.

Reviews

Hofbrau Riverfront Hotel is also sadly not highly rated. They are rated 2/5 with 174 reviews on TripAdvisor. On Yelp they are rated 1.1/5 with 29 reviews, and on Expedia guests rated them a 4.2/10 with 15 reviews. Previous guests note the hotel’s great location, but you can get that at many other hotels on this list too. 

With poor ratings on both TripAdvisor, Yelp, and Expedia, it’s difficult to imagine all those people are wrong – overall, check out other budget hotels on this list if you’re looking for an affordable stay.
